FIX: Hide related topics when module is disabled (#461)

This commit is contained in:
Roman Rizzi 2024-02-05 11:45:24 -03:00 committed by GitHub
parent ba3c3951cf
commit 8bd8280427
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
1 changed files with 4 additions and 1 deletions

View File

@ -6,7 +6,10 @@ export default {
initialize(container) { initialize(container) {
const settings = container.lookup("service:site-settings"); const settings = container.lookup("service:site-settings");
if (settings.ai_embeddings_semantic_related_topics_enabled) { if (
settings.ai_embeddings_enabled &&
settings.ai_embeddings_semantic_related_topics_enabled
) {
withPluginApi("1.1.0", (api) => { withPluginApi("1.1.0", (api) => {
api.modifyClass("model:post-stream", { api.modifyClass("model:post-stream", {
pluginId: "discourse-ai", pluginId: "discourse-ai",